Sweet clover poisoning arises when livestock ingest moldy sweet clover hay or silage contaminated with dicoumarol, an anticoagulant toxin that disrupts blood clotting and leads to potentially fatal hemorrhages. This condition primarily affects cattle but can occur in horses and other ruminants, often impacting entire herds before symptoms become evident.

Understanding the Toxin Behind the Threat

Dicoumarol forms when fungi mold improperly cured sweet clover (Melilotus species), converting natural coumarins into this potent blood thinner. Unlike fresh sweet clover, which is nutritious forage, spoiled versions pose a serious risk, especially during winter feeding when hay quality matters most. The toxin’s persistence means symptoms may appear weeks after initial exposure, complicating early detection.

Ruminants like cattle are particularly susceptible because their digestive systems facilitate dicoumarol absorption. Horses face rarer but similar dangers, with internal bleeding threatening life without prompt intervention.

Recognizing Early Warning Signs

Clinical manifestations stem from impaired clotting factor production, resulting in spontaneous or injury-exacerbated bleeding. Common indicators include:

  • Visible bruising on pale skin areas
  • Bleeding from the nose (epistaxis) or gums
  • Stiffness, lameness, or reluctance to move due to muscle/joint hemorrhages
  • Bloody feces or urine from gastrointestinal or urinary tract bleeds
  • Sudden weakness, pallor, or collapse in advanced cases

Often, the first alert is an unexplained herd death, as subtle signs hide under fur or pigmentation. Lameness might mimic other issues like foot rot, delaying recognition.

How Diagnosis Confirms Suspicion

Veterinarians rely on history of moldy sweet clover exposure combined with clinical exams showing prolonged clotting times (e.g., prothrombin time tests). Necropsies reveal widespread hemorrhages in tissues, confirming the diagnosis postmortem. Specific dicoumarol assays exist but are rarely available, making herd context crucial—isolated cases are unlikely.

Immediate Treatment Protocols

Success hinges on rapid action: halt exposure by discarding suspect feed and initiate supportive care. Core treatments include:

  • Whole blood transfusions: Delivers clotting factors instantly; 2-10L per 450kg body weight IV, from healthy donors.
  • Vitamin K1 (phytonadione): Preferred antidote at 1mg/kg IM every 8-12 hours for 2 days; restores coagulation over 24+ hours. Avoid IV due to anaphylaxis risk.
  • Vitamin K3 (menadione): Cheaper alternative, injectable or oral, but less potent.

Mild cases resolve with feed change and vitamin K alone, while severe anemia demands transfusions. Monitor whole herds, as subclinical cases abound. Prognosis improves dramatically with early vet involvement.

Prevention: Proactive Farm Management

Avoiding poisoning starts at harvest: cure sweet clover thoroughly before baling to minimize molding. Key strategies:

  • Dilute suspect hay: Alternate 7-10 days sweet clover with alfalfa/grass mixes to limit dicoumarol buildup.
  • High-risk animals: Withhold sweet clover 3-4 weeks pre-surgery/parturition.
  • Feed testing: Blend low-level contaminated hay safely, but discard heavily molded batches.
  • Storage: Ensure dry, well-ventilated stacks to prevent spoilage pockets.

High-vitamin K feeds like quality alfalfa aid natural counteraction post-exposure.

Species-Specific Risks and Responses

Cattle: The Primary Victims

Cattle dominate cases due to full-rumen fermentation promoting dicoumarol. Outbreaks spike after prolonged moldy hay feeding (2 weeks to 4 months).

Horses: Less Common but Deadly

Rarer in horses, yet herd-wide risks persist. Symptoms mirror cattle, with no antidote—focus on vitamin K1 and transfusions.

Other Livestock Considerations

Sheep and goats show variable susceptibility; avoid feeding moldy sweet clover universally.

Case Studies and Field Insights

Real-world reports highlight herd devastation: one operation lost multiple cattle to undetected spoilage until lameness surged. Prompt transfusions saved survivors. Another prevented losses by rotational feeding, proving dilution works.

Research confirms vitamin K1 efficacy: calves dosed 1.1-3.3mg/kg IM recovered fully from experimental poisoning.

Frequently Asked Questions

What triggers sweet clover poisoning?

Mold on improperly dried hay produces dicoumarol, absorbed during digestion.

Can animals recover fully?

Yes, with swift treatment; untreated cases often fatal.

Is testing hay feasible?

Labs quantify dicoumarol, but visual mold checks and history guide most decisions.

How long does dicoumarol linger?

Effects persist 6 days post-exposure; new symptoms possible.

Alternatives to sweet clover?

Alfalfa, grass-legume mixes provide safe nutrition.
